Viking VXD Deluge System with Pneumatic Release 23548-1: Fast-Acting Fire Protection
The Viking VXD Deluge System with Pneumatic Release 23548-1 provides advanced, rapid-response fire protection for high-risk environments. This system utilizes the innovative Model VXD Deluge Valve to swiftly control water flow, making it ideal for areas where rapid fire spread is a significant concern. The system piping remains empty until the deluge valve is activated by the pneumatic release mechanism. Once activated, water flows simultaneously from all connected open sprinklers or spray nozzles, dousing the affected area to prevent fires from escalating.
- Viking Model VXD Deluge Valve: This pilot-operated valve features a lightweight design and a single moving mechanism, ensuring reliable and precise control over water flow in deluge systems.
- Pneumatic Release System: Equipped with thermostatic (rate-of-rise) or fixed-temperature releases, and/or pilot sprinkler heads, this system activates the deluge valve by releasing air pressure, allowing water to enter the system piping and discharge from all open sprinklers simultaneously.
- Dry Pipe System: The system piping remains empty until activation, which prevents potential freezing in cold environments and eliminates water damage from accidental discharge.

This VXD Deluge System is engineered for critical environments such as aircraft hangars, chemical plants, and industrial facilities where rapid fire suppression is paramount. Its ability to simultaneously discharge water or foam from all nozzles helps to control fast-spreading fires before they can cause extensive damage. The pneumatically controlled release mechanism ensures a quick and reliable response, minimizing property loss and enhancing safety.
